New Life Found in Old Trees

In an American Craft Council show in San Francisco Elizabeth Lundberg will showcase some of her favorite artistic endeavors; bowls, sculptures, utensils, and vases of all sizes and shapes, brought to life (or as Lundberg says “taking a former life and being able to then give it a second life,” ) from storm- felled trees.

A former IT girl, Lundberg left the world of technology to pursue her art with a heightened focus at age 50. Now, she spends her days deciphering the properties of wood, studying and analyzing growth patterns, character and grain on hardwood trees. If they have what she wants, she cuts free the pith and starts drying the tree in sections. Shaped with a lathe, the final process of some pieces is a visual representation of her creative side: burning, carving, and embellishing the pieces, readying them for sale and show. “The minute I put a hunk of wood on the lathe, I knew that’s what I wanted to do in my other life,” Lundberg said.

The American Craft Council show is at Fort Mason Center’s Festival Pavilion in San Francisco August 3rd to the 5th. Over 230 artists will be participating this year.
